World – Randstad CEO calls for the need for an ‘inclusive, agile and adaptable future labour market’

06 June 2017

Randstad CEO Jacques van den Broek is set to speak at the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development Forum on the ’Bridging Divides in the Future of Work’, which will take place on 6-7 June 2017.

During the forum, van den Broek will also participate in the sessions the ‘Gig economy’ and ’Inclusiveness in the Future of Work’.

“Randstad believes everybody should have access to decent work providing people with security in work and income,” van den Broek said. “At the same time, workers and companies alike need flexibility in when, where and how we work. This means the inclusive and competitive labour market we want for our future, should be agile and adaptable. By combining a variety of decent employment contracts with modern social security and accessible employability schemes, we can reach that goal and provide sustainable prosperity for as many people as possible.”
